What is the slope of the line that passes through the points (4,8) and (2,12)? (2,12)? Write your answer in simplest form.

Slope of the line is -2.

Step-by-step explanation:

  • Step 1: Given points are (4,8) and (2,12)
  • Step 2: Calculate slope of the line, m = (y2 - y1)/(x2 - x1)

⇒ m = (12 - 8)/(2 - 4) = 4/-2 = -2
